what was lincoln's greatest objective

Respuesta :

pemachoden904 pemachoden904
  • 06-06-2020

Answers: Was to preserve the Union rather than concentrate on the issue of slavery. Lincoln was prepared to take any actions to save the Union regardless of the slaves being held and laboring in the South.
